本文目录导读:
随着互联网技术的飞速发展,网站已成为企业展示形象、拓展业务的重要平台,而ASP(Active Server Pages)作为早期的一种服务器端脚本技术,因其易于开发、扩展性强等特点,在众多企业中得到了广泛应用,本文将深入解析asp虚拟服务器的技术原理与应用场景,帮助读者更好地理解这一技术。
ASP虚拟服务器技术原理
1、什么是ASP虚拟服务器?
ASP虚拟服务器是指在一台物理服务器上,通过配置多个虚拟服务器,实现多个网站同时运行,互不干扰,每个虚拟服务器拥有独立的IP地址、端口号、应用程序池等资源,用户访问不同网站时,服务器会根据请求的IP地址或端口号,将请求分配给对应的虚拟服务器进行处理。
图片来源于网络,如有侵权联系删除
2、ASP虚拟服务器的工作原理
(1)用户通过浏览器发送HTTP请求,请求内容包含目标网站的域名。
(2)DNS服务器解析域名,获取目标网站的IP地址。
(3)用户请求的数据包通过网络传输到目标服务器。
(4)服务器根据请求的IP地址或端口号,将请求分配给对应的虚拟服务器。
(5)虚拟服务器上的ASP应用程序处理请求,生成动态页面。
(6)动态页面通过HTTP响应发送给用户。
图片来源于网络,如有侵权联系删除
ASP虚拟服务器应用场景
1、多个网站部署
在一家企业中,可能需要同时部署多个网站,如公司官网、产品展示、客户服务等多个网站,使用ASP虚拟服务器,可以轻松实现多个网站在同一服务器上运行,节省硬件资源,降低维护成本。
2、网站集群部署
在互联网业务中,为了提高网站性能、应对高并发访问,通常会将多个服务器组成一个集群,ASP虚拟服务器可以实现网站集群部署,通过负载均衡技术,将用户请求均匀分配到各个服务器上,提高网站的整体性能。
3、跨平台部署
ASP虚拟服务器支持多种操作系统,如Windows、Linux等,企业可以根据自身需求,选择合适的操作系统进行部署,实现跨平台应用。
4、高可用性部署
图片来源于网络,如有侵权联系删除
通过配置ASP虚拟服务器,可以实现高可用性部署,当一台服务器出现故障时,其他服务器可以接管其工作,保证网站正常运行。
5、动态网站开发
ASP虚拟服务器是动态网站开发的重要平台,可以方便地实现网页内容动态更新,开发者可以使用ASP、ASP.NET等技术,快速开发出具有丰富交互功能的网站。
ASP虚拟服务器作为一种成熟的技术,在网站部署、应用开发等领域具有广泛的应用,通过深入了解ASP虚拟服务器的技术原理和应用场景,可以帮助企业和开发者更好地利用这一技术,提高网站性能和用户体验。
标签: #asp虚拟服务器
评论列表